DEEM


Meaning of DEEM in English

[verb] [T] [formal or legal] - to consider or judgeThe area has now been deemed safe. [+ object + noun or adjective]We will provide help whenever you deem it appropriate. [+ object + noun or adjective]Anyone not paying the registration fee by 31 March will be deemed to have withdrawn from the scheme. [+ object + to infinitive]
